Class ConnectionsFields.Builder
- java.lang.Object
-
- com.cheetahdigital.corekit.rest.params.BaseParams.BaseBuilder<ConnectionsFields,ConnectionsFields.Builder>
-
- com.cheetahdigital.members.core.api.connections.ConnectionsFields.Builder
-
- Enclosing class:
- ConnectionsFields
public static class ConnectionsFields.Builder extends BaseParams.BaseBuilder<ConnectionsFields,ConnectionsFields.Builder>
-
-
Field Summary
-
Fields inherited from class com.cheetahdigital.corekit.rest.params.BaseParams.BaseBuilder
mQueryParams
-
-
Constructor Summary
Constructors Constructor Description Builder()
Default ConstructorBuilder(ConnectionsFields connectionsFields)
Create a builder class from an existingConnectionsFields
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ConnectionsFields
build()
protected ConnectionsFields
createQueryParams()
Instantiates the implementation classConnectionsFields.Builder
setBody(java.lang.String body)
Set the value for the body fieldConnectionsFields.Builder
setMessage(java.lang.String message)
Set the value for message field-
Methods inherited from class com.cheetahdigital.corekit.rest.params.BaseParams.BaseBuilder
setId
-
-
-
-
Constructor Detail
-
Builder
public Builder()
Default Constructor
-
Builder
public Builder(ConnectionsFields connectionsFields)
Create a builder class from an existingConnectionsFields
- Parameters:
connectionsFields
-ConnectionsFields
to be reused
-
-
Method Detail
-
createQueryParams
protected ConnectionsFields createQueryParams()
Description copied from class:BaseParams.BaseBuilder
Instantiates the implementation class- Specified by:
createQueryParams
in classBaseParams.BaseBuilder<ConnectionsFields,ConnectionsFields.Builder>
- Returns:
- implementation class of
BaseParams.BaseBuilder
-
setMessage
public ConnectionsFields.Builder setMessage(@Nullable java.lang.String message)
Set the value for message field- Parameters:
message
- value to set in message field- Returns:
- The Builder object to allow for chaining calls to set/add methods
-
setBody
public ConnectionsFields.Builder setBody(@Nullable java.lang.String body)
Set the value for the body field- Parameters:
body
- value to set in body field- Returns:
- The Builder object to allow for chaining calls to set/add methods
-
build
public ConnectionsFields build()
- Overrides:
build
in classBaseParams.BaseBuilder<ConnectionsFields,ConnectionsFields.Builder>
- Returns:
- the built parameter class
-
-